引言
随着互联网的普及,网络安全问题日益凸显。中间人攻击(Man-in-the-Middle Attack,简称MitM攻击)是网络安全领域常见的攻击手段之一。Zanti是一款专门用于中间人攻击的测试工具,它可以帮助安全测试人员发现网络中的潜在漏洞。本文将详细介绍Zanti中间人攻击的原理、方法和防范措施,帮助读者了解网络钓鱼陷阱,提升网络安全意识。
Zanti中间人攻击原理
Zanti是一款基于Python的中间人攻击工具,它能够拦截和修改网络流量,从而实现数据窃取、篡改等恶意行为。以下是Zanti中间人攻击的基本原理:
- 建立连接:Zanti首先需要与目标设备建立连接,这可以通过各种方式实现,如钓鱼网站、恶意软件等。
- 数据拦截:一旦建立连接,Zanti就可以拦截目标设备与网络之间的所有数据包。
- 数据篡改:Zanti可以对拦截到的数据进行篡改,如修改密码、窃取敏感信息等。
- 数据转发:篡改后的数据会被转发回目标设备,使其无法察觉到数据已被篡改。
Zanti中间人攻击方法
以下是Zanti中间人攻击的几种常见方法:
- 钓鱼网站:Zanti可以创建与目标网站相似的钓鱼网站,诱导用户输入用户名、密码等信息。
- 恶意软件:通过恶意软件感染目标设备,使Zanti能够拦截设备与网络之间的数据包。
- DNS劫持:通过劫持目标设备的DNS请求,将用户重定向到Zanti控制的钓鱼网站。
- HTTP代理:Zanti可以设置HTTP代理,使目标设备的所有HTTP请求都经过Zanti的拦截和篡改。
防范Zanti中间人攻击的措施
为了防范Zanti中间人攻击,我们可以采取以下措施:
- 加强网络安全意识:提高用户对网络安全问题的认识,避免访问不明网站、下载不明软件。
- 使用HTTPS协议:HTTPS协议可以加密网络数据,防止数据被拦截和篡改。
- 安装安全软件:安装杀毒软件、防火墙等安全软件,可以有效拦截恶意软件和钓鱼网站。
- 使用VPN:VPN可以加密网络数据,保护用户隐私,防止中间人攻击。
- 定期更新软件:及时更新操作系统、浏览器等软件,修复已知漏洞。
总结
Zanti中间人攻击是一种常见的网络安全威胁,它能够对用户隐私和数据安全造成严重危害。通过了解Zanti中间人攻击的原理、方法和防范措施,我们可以更好地保护自己的网络安全。在实际应用中,我们应该加强网络安全意识,采取有效措施防范中间人攻击,确保网络安全。
